About Bantvāl Time Zone

Bantvāl, India uses Asia/Kolkata, the standard time zone for most of India. The city follows UTC+5:30 all year, which means its clock does not shift seasonally and stays aligned with Indian Standard Time across every month.

Bantvāl, India is in Karnataka, in the southwestern part of the country, and sits within the broader coastal and inland business network connected to Mangaluru and the surrounding Dakshina Kannada region. That makes its time zone relevant for regional commerce, port-related logistics, education, software services, and travel planning across India’s west coast.

Because Bantvāl, India does not observe daylight saving time, its schedule is stable for year-round planning. That consistency is useful for teams coordinating with cities that do change clocks, such as New York, London, and Sydney, because the local time in Bantvāl, India remains fixed while their offsets move seasonally.

Time Differences from Bantvāl

Bantvāl, India is a fixed UTC+5:30 time zone, so its relationship with other cities is straightforward to plan around. For international meetings, the most important detail is that some cities shift with daylight saving time while Bantvāl, India does not, so the gap can change between January and July.

In January, Bantvāl, India is 10 hours 30 minutes ahead of New York (UTC-5): when it is 9:00 AM in Bantvāl, India, it is 10:30 PM the previous day in New York. In July, Bantvāl, India is 9 hours 30 minutes ahead of New York (UTC-4): when it is 9:00 AM in Bantvāl, India, it is 11:30 PM the previous day in New York. This is a major difference for US East Coast teams, so a morning call in Bantvāl, India usually lands late at night in New York.

In January, Bantvāl, India is 5 hours 30 minutes ahead of London (UTC+0): when it is 9:00 AM in Bantvāl, India, it is 3:30 AM in London. In July, Bantvāl, India is 4 hours 30 minutes ahead of London (UTC+1): when it is 9:00 AM in Bantvāl, India, it is 4:30 AM in London. That gap is especially important for UK-based finance, consulting, and customer support teams because a normal Indian workday often falls outside London’s morning hours.

In January, Bantvāl, India is 3 hours 30 minutes behind Tokyo (UTC+9): when it is 9:00 AM in Bantvāl, India, it is 12:30 PM in Tokyo. In July, Bantvāl, India is 3 hours 30 minutes behind Tokyo (UTC+9): when it is 9:00 AM in Bantvāl, India, it is 12:30 PM in Tokyo. This stable difference makes India–Japan coordination easier for manufacturing, electronics, and technology teams that need repeatable daily meeting slots.

In January, Bantvāl, India is 5 hours 30 minutes behind Sydney (UTC+11): when it is 9:00 AM in Bantvāl, India, it is 2:30 PM in Sydney. In July, Bantvāl, India is 4 hours 30 minutes behind Sydney (UTC+10): when it is 9:00 AM in Bantvāl, India, it is 1:30 PM in Sydney. That seasonal change matters for travel bookings, project handoffs, and support teams working across Australia and India.

In January, Bantvāl, India is 1 hour 30 minutes ahead of Dubai (UTC+4): when it is 9:00 AM in Bantvāl, India, it is 7:30 AM in Dubai. In July, Bantvāl, India is 1 hour 30 minutes ahead of Dubai (UTC+4): when it is 9:00 AM in Bantvāl, India, it is 7:30 AM in Dubai. This is a practical overlap for trade, freight, and Gulf-region business because the difference stays constant throughout the year.
